Who Is Tex Watson? Age, Biography and Wiki

Tex Watson was born on December 2, 1945, making him 79 years old as of 2025. Being a notorious figure in American criminal history, Watson was a member of the Manson Family, notoriously involved in the infamous Tate-LaBianca murders in 1969. After being convicted of multiple counts of murder and conspiracy, he has spent decades behind bars, reflecting on his past actions and their repercussions. In August 1982, a Southern California‑based group, Citizens for Truth, submitted some 80,000 petition signatures and several thousand letters opposing Watson's parole. The group received support from Doris Tate, the mother of victim Sharon Tate. In later years the group, with Doris Tate and her daughters Patricia and Debra, submitted petitions with more than two million signatures.

Watson lived with the Manson Family at Spahn Ranch for nine months before the crimes, becoming close to Manson, and eventually choosing to believe Manson's lies and deception.

According to Los Angeles County District Attorney Vincent Bugliosi, Manson employed “a variety of techniques" to accomplish this, and was able to bring Watson and others to conspire in following Manson’s delusion to ignite a massive race war (which Manson called “Helter Skelter”, inspired by the Beatles song of the same name) intended to br

ing in Manson's kingdom following this war.

He was the youngest of three children. Watson grew up attending church locally, and was an honor student, editor on the school paper, and captain of the football team, and set a record for the high hurdles at Farmersville High School. In September 1964, Watson moved to Denton, Texas, to attend the University of North Texas, where he became a member of Pi Kappa Alpha fraternity.
